Frequently asked questions

Which US HTS code corresponds to China HS 6404.1910?

There is no one-to-one mapping: only the first six digits (HS6 640419) are shared internationally. Under this anchor the US schedule has 12 candidate lines; the most common is 6404.19.15. Match your product facts (material, use, construction) against the descriptions to pick the right one.

Why is China HS8 not identical to US HTS8?

The WCO Harmonized System is only agreed to six digits. China extends HS6 to 8/10-digit national lines for its own tariffs and statistics, and the US does the same with HTS8/HTS10 — the extensions are independent, so codes must be bridged via HS6.

How do I confirm the final HTS classification?

Compare the US line descriptions against your product facts, check CBP rulings for similar goods, and when in doubt request a binding ruling. The bridge tool lets you re-run this query and compare all candidates side by side.
